Who are we?

The Irish Payroll Association (IPASS) is Ireland’s premier provider of payroll training and certification. Our Certificate in Payroll Techniques (CPT) course is accredited by QQI as a Higher Education Level 6 award. We also offer an IPASS Professional Diploma in Payroll Management and a Member’s Payroll Helpline. We provide 1 day training courses in payroll, RCT, PSWT and VAT. We also publish the IPASS Book – The Ultimate Guide to Payroll and Employment Law in Ireland.

An opportunity exists for a suitably qualified and experienced professional to join IPASS as a Payroll Consultant on a permanent full-time basis.

Key Responsibilities

Write and accurately update material for our qualifications and training courses following changes in tax, social welfare and employment legislation or Revenue Guidance.
Review work of other team members.
Provide solutions to member queries.
Provide assistance and support to our lecturers.
Deliver training courses (online or in-person).
Any ad-hoc projects which may arise.

Key Requirements

CPT Qualified.
Strong technical knowledge of payroll to include income tax, USC, PRSI and employment law.
Excellent attention to detail.
Excellent written and oral English language communication skills.
Good public speaker with previous lecturing/training experience
Ambitious individual who is enthusiastic about payroll and education.
Proficient in Microsoft Word, Excel and PowerPoint.
Ability to work effectively as part of a team.

Desirable: Qualifications

Knowledge and experience of employment law.
Experience in any of the other taxes mentioned above (RCT, PSWT or VAT)
Qualified/part-qualified AITI or Tax Technician
